Lolla Video Interview

Joe Pug Tells it Like it Is

When Rum Bum first met Joe Pug in Denver at the Mile High Music Festival, he seemed like a clean cut and quiet boy next door. In Chicago, his adopted hometown, he was more in his element and opened up to us about the nature of things. (Something he tends to leave to his socially conscious, and socially critical, music.)

We still think he's a boy-next-door type, but with his rippingly-honest, socially-bound, soulfully-powerfull music, we think he has the power to turn into the next Springstein.
